
Protecting your teeth from cavities starts with a strong preventive dental care routine. While brushing, flossing, and regular dental checkups are essential, some areas of the teeth can still be difficult to clean thoroughly. The grooves on the chewing surfaces of molars and premolars often trap food particles and bacteria, increasing the risk of tooth decay. Dental sealants provide an additional layer of protection by covering these vulnerable areas and helping reduce the likelihood of cavities.

Dental sealants are thin, protective coatings that are applied to the chewing surfaces of back teeth, particularly the permanent molars and premolars. These teeth naturally contain small pits and grooves where plaque, bacteria, and food particles can collect.
Even with excellent brushing habits, these deep grooves may be difficult to clean completely. Dental sealants help by sealing these surfaces, creating a smoother area that is easier to keep clean.

The chewing surfaces of molars are among the most common places for cavities to develop. Sealants create a protective barrier that helps reduce direct contact between bacteria, food debris, and the enamel in these areas.

Dental sealants offer several preventive advantages for patients of different ages.
Sealants help protect the deep grooves of molars where tooth decay commonly develops.
The application process is simple, painless, and typically completed during a routine dental appointment.
No drilling or removal of healthy tooth structure is required when placing sealants on healthy teeth.
With regular dental checkups, sealants can continue protecting teeth for several years.
Sealants complement good oral hygiene habits and routine preventive dental care.
Children often receive dental sealants soon after their permanent molars erupt. This timing helps protect the teeth during the years when they are especially vulnerable to cavities.

Many patients are surprised by how quick and straightforward the sealant process can be.
The teeth receiving sealants are thoroughly cleaned and prepared.
A conditioning solution is applied to help the sealant bond securely to the enamel.
The protective material is carefully painted onto the chewing surfaces of the teeth.
A special light is used to harden the sealant, creating a durable protective coating.
The dentist checks the sealant to ensure it fits comfortably and provides proper coverage.
The entire process usually takes only a few minutes per tooth.
